About The Position

Entry-level sales support, commercial customer service, and new service/account onboarding. Assists in promoting all treasury management to maintain and grow the division commercial portfolio. Includes: Coordinating and storing all required documentation, new service demonstrations and training, account/service maintenance, pricing changes, and ongoing commercial customer service. May be full-time or seasonal.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for support of all treasury management such as: deposit accounts, merchant services, business purchasing cards, On-Site Banker, and online banking, etc.
  • Primary contact for commercial deposit products and services customer service and third-party vendor questions.
  • Assists in treasury training to branches and other internal partners.
  • Intensifies issues to Treasury Sales Officer and/or operations, as needed.
  • Coordinates ordering equipment and supplies from various vendors, as well as equipment installation support.
  • Works with all business development officers to help promote deposit products and services to commercial business customers.
  • Provide administrative assistance for the Treasury Management Officers including preparing sales materials, providing technical support, fee billing, and processing maintenance on accounts.
  • Provide reporting and analysis, as requested.
  • Reports and manages exception items.
  • Completes audit research, as requested.
